View source: R/SDM_GEN_MAPPING_FUNCTIONS.R
This function uses the 10th models to threhsold the rasters of habitat suitability (0-1) For each GCM. For each species, summ the 6 GCMS to create a binary raster with cell values between 0-6. These cell values represent the number of GCMs where that cell had a suitability value above the threshold determined by maxent. We classify a cell has suitable if it met the threshold in > 4 GCMs, and use this combined raster to compare current and future suitability, measuring if the suitability of each cell is changing over time, remaining stable or was never suitable It assumes that the maxent predictions were generated by the 'project_maxent_grids_mess' function

unit_shp |
SpatialPolygonsDataFrame - Spdf of the spatial units used to aggregate the maxent results (e.g. Australia) |
country_shp |
SpatialPolygonsDataFrame - Spdf of the country for aggregating maxent results (e.g. Australia) |
world_shp |
SpatialPolygonsDataFrame - Spdf of the world for aggregating maxent results |
sort_var |
Character string - The field name in the shapefile to use for sorting (e.g. Urban area names) |
agg_var |
Character string - The field name in the shapefile to use for aggregating SDM results (e.g. Urban area codes) |
species_list |
Character string - The species to run maxent predictions for |
maxent_path |
Character string - The file path containin the existing maxent models |
time_slice |
Character string - The time period to create predictions for (e.g. '2050', or '2070') |
